Tune-up race draws a crowd

KVRS on break for Peak to Valley

The last Kokanee Valley Race Series event before the annual Peak to Valley race drew a good-sized field on Jan. 26, with 50 racers taking part in a giant slalom on Lower Franz's — a run that's part of the Peak to Valley course.
